Job Summary:The overall purpose of the Pharmacy Technician position is to assist with the preparation of medications for dispensing under the direct supervision of a pharmacist and in accordance with state and federal rules and regulations.
Qualifications:- High School diploma or equivalency certificate
- Current state registration as a pharmacy technician in good standing
- Pharmacy technician certification preferred
- IV Certification preferred
- Knowledge of basic drug terminology/abbreviations/symbols, pharmaceutical calculations
- Understanding of systems of measurement, drug use, interpreting directions for use, and aseptic techniques
- Attention to detail with accurate and timely completion of tasks
- Intermediate level of computer knowledge skills/proficiency and able to adapt to new/evolving technologies
- Strong time management and organizational skills
- Self-motivated and able to work independently and productively
- Interpersonal skills required to deal effectively and courteously with all co-workers, medical/nursing/professional personnel, and patients/caregivers
- Willingness to be a team player and promote a positive team environment
- Ability to read, write, and speak the English language fluently
- Enter prescription/physician order data into the pharmacy's data processing system(s)
- Pull stock bottle from the shelf for preparing and packaging prescription drug orders
- Affix prescription labels and auxiliary labels to the prescription container
- Reconstitute medications as required
- Package and label prepackaged drugs
- Assemble and audit emergency kits
- Compound and bulk compound of non-sterile and/or sterile prescription drug orders
- Procure and stock pharmaceuticals and ancillary supplies as assigned
- Assist in inventory management and inventory counts
- Maintain pharmacy equipment, environmental controls, cleanliness, and organization
- Operate all computer hardware and software used in the pharmacy, including POS, digital imaging, automated dispensing, and Microsoft applications
- Coordinate medication deliveries
- Assist in training new technicians and externs as assigned
- Assist in auditing patient records
- Participate in continuous quality improvement
- Promote teamwork through cooperation and communication
- Ensure patient/resident safety
- Perform other duties as assigned
